Why we fork out when we use heavy cutlery
Professor Charles Spence has coined the term "gastrophysics" to describe the various factors that affect the way we taste.
He has told Today that anything from the lighting in the room to the shape of the plate can change the way a dish tastes.
For instance, "people pay more for exactly the same food when given heavier cutlery".
